No discussion of Chinese entertainment is complete without examining its regulatory framework. The National Radio and Television Administration (NRTA) and the Cyberspace Administration of China (CAC) strictly monitor content to ensure it aligns with core socialist values and traditional culture. The Chinese entertainment industry is characterized by several trends and challenges. One major trend is the increasing importance of digital platforms, such as streaming services and social media, which have transformed the way entertainment content is produced, distributed, and consumed. Another trend is the growing focus on IP (intellectual property) development, with many Chinese companies investing heavily in creating and adapting IPs, such as films, TV dramas, and games. However, the industry also faces challenges, including copyright infringement, censorship, and the need to balance artistic creativity with commercial viability.

Unlike Western media landscapes dominated by standalone apps, China’s digital entertainment relies on highly integrated tech ecosystems. The country's top tech giants control massive networks that blend social media, e-commerce, and content streaming.
An explosive trend in Chinese media is the rise of ultra-short dramas ( weiduanju ). These vertical-format videos last only 1–2 minutes per episode.
